Magento ShipHero integration for accurate fulfillment and faster shipping

Connect Magento (Adobe Commerce) with ShipHero to sync orders and inventory in near real time, reduce shipping errors, and speed up pick, pack, and ship across warehouses.

Set up your integration
Trusted by 700+ leading brands worldwide
Trusted by 700+ leading brands worldwide

What is the Magento + ShipHero integration

Are you still copy-pasting orders from Magento (Adobe Commerce) into ShipHero, then chasing tracking numbers across emails and spreadsheets? That gap creates shipping delays, mis-picks, and support tickets, especially when orders spike and inventory moves fast across multiple warehouses. The Magento – ShipHero integration connects your storefront with ShipHero WMS so orders, fulfillment status, tracking, and inventory updates flow between systems in a consistent loop. It keeps ShipHero focused on picking and packing while Magento stays the source of truth for the customer-facing order view. This setup fits if ShipHero runs your day-to-day fulfillment and Magento needs accurate stock and shipment updates at scale.

Magento + ShipHero integration benefits

Cut support tickets with real-time tracking pushed into Magento orders
Reduce oversells by keeping Magento stock aligned with ShipHero WMS
Speed up fulfillment by routing orders to the right ShipHero warehouse
Lower pick-and-pack errors with cleaner SKU and kit data in ShipHero
Keep customers informed with accurate shipment statuses across channels
Protect BFCM throughput with reliable API syncs built for high volume

How the Magento 2 ShipHero integration works technically

• Magento orders are exported to ShipHero via API, including customer, shipping method, line items, discounts, and address data, with store view and currency context preserved. 

• SKU-level mappings align Magento catalog items to ShipHero products, with variant attributes and bundle/kit structures handled via parent-child and component relationships where applicable. 

• Shipment events in ShipHero (packed, shipped, partially shipped, canceled) are synced back to Magento as order status changes and shipment records with carrier and tracking details. 

• Inventory quantities are synchronized from ShipHero to Magento per warehouse and aggregated stock rules, with reservations/backorders handled according to Magento inventory configuration. 

• Delta sync logic transmits only new or changed orders, shipments, and inventory records, while idempotent keys prevent duplicates on retries. 

• Errors and validation mismatches (missing SKUs, address issues, unavailable inventory) are logged with record-level references for reprocessing and audit trails. 

Why choose scandiweb to handle Magento integration for you?

Magento integration team with 894+ Adobe certs
You work with the world’s most certified Adobe Commerce team, so ShipHero data mapping is done right the first time.
Integration patterns proven across 2,100+ builds
We’ve shipped 2,100+ projects since 2003, so we spot edge cases early in ShipHero flows and prevent rework.
Data engineers who validate every sync scenario
Our 60+ certified data engineers test payloads, retries, and idempotency, so inventory and orders stay consistent.
Clear scope, versioning, and change control
You get documented fields, endpoints, and release notes, so ShipHero and Magento changes don’t break production.
QA that covers refunds, partials, and exceptions
We test the messy stuff – splits, cancels, backorders, and RMAs – so the integration holds up in real ops.
Fast go-live support when fulfillment is on fire
If ShipHero or Magento hiccups during launch, our 24/7 SLA support team can jump in and stabilize fast.

Frequently Asked Questions about Magento ShipHero integration

How do you integrate Magento (Adobe Commerce) with ShipHero WMS for order sync and fulfillment updates?

We connect via ShipHero APIs to push new orders from Magento (Adobe Commerce) and pull back fulfillment status, tracking numbers, and shipment confirmations. Sync rules are tuned to your order flow, holds, and shipping methods.

Can a Magento ShipHero integration sync inventory across multiple warehouses and store views?

Yes – we map ShipHero warehouses to Magento sources and decide how stock is reserved, split, and exposed per store view. This is critical if you sell across regions or run multiple catalogs.

What data fields should be mapped in a ShipHero Magento integration to prevent shipping and support issues?

At minimum, we map SKUs, bin or warehouse identifiers, shipping method codes, addresses, line item quantities, and tracking events. We also align cancellation, partial shipment, and return signals to avoid mismatched order states.

How do you handle partial shipments and split orders in Magento with ShipHero fulfillment?

We configure Magento shipment creation to support multi-box and multi-warehouse fulfillment and keep customers updated as each part ships. Order state logic is adjusted so paid, fulfilled, and delivered statuses stay consistent.

How fast can you launch a Magento ShipHero integration, and what affects the timeline?

Most timelines depend on SKU cleanliness, multi-warehouse complexity, and how many custom order flows you have in Magento. scandiweb has delivered 2,100+ eCommerce projects since 2003, so we typically spot integration risks early and avoid rework.

Start your Magento + ShipHero integration

1. Submit your integration request

Fill out the form and share your integration requirements.

2. Join a free strategy & discovery call

Join a 60-minute session with our Magento integration specialists.
We’ll review your business systems, identify key challenges, and uncover actionable opportunities.

3. Get a tailored proposal

After the consultation, receive a detailed proposal with clear, high-impact steps to integrate Magento with the tools your business needs to thrive.

Trusted by 700+ leading brands worldwide

We check submissions regularly - we will reply soon
22+
years in eCommerce
600+
in-house experts
2,100+
projects delivered
700+
clients served
$4B+
in client revenue per year